Facility
Our spacious unit is flooded with natural light. Three private sleep rooms, a quiet room, and a kitchen for family members who wish to remain in the hospital with their child are available around the clock.Our CVICU is one of the largest and most technologically-advanced units dedicated to the care of critically ill pediatric cardiac patients in the western United States. Key features of our CVICU include:
- A seven bed space designed specifically for newborns and young infants
- Thirteen beds in semi-private or private rooms. All of these beds have storage areas for personal belongings in the room.
- A diagnostic information center. Our surgeons and medical team members can view all of your child’s angiographic, echocardiographic, and other radiographic imaging results without leaving the CVICU.
- An elevator connects the CVICU with the Ford Family Surgery Center two floors below. We can efficiently transport your child between our operating rooms and the CVICU.
Our unit opened in April 2009 and we care for more than 650 patients each year.
Tour the CVICU
We offer in-person tours of the CVICU to future patients and families. Tours include a walk-through of the CVICU, parents lounge and surgical waiting area. Our guides provide information about how the CVICU works, visiting guidelines and our staff. Spanish-speaking tour guides are available.
